博客 高校可视化大屏的数据采集与实时渲染技术实现

高校可视化大屏的数据采集与实时渲染技术实现

   数栈君   发表于 2025-08-09 11:23  146  0

随着信息技术的快速发展,高校可视化大屏在校园管理、教学管理、科研管理等领域发挥着越来越重要的作用。它不仅可以实时展示校园内的各类数据,还能为学校的决策提供数据支持。本文将深入探讨高校可视化大屏的数据采集与实时渲染技术实现,帮助企业用户和技术爱好者更好地理解这一技术。


什么是高校可视化大屏?

高校可视化大屏是一种利用大数据、物联网、数字孪生等技术,将高校的各类数据以可视化形式展示在大屏幕上的系统。它能够实时更新数据,帮助学校管理人员快速了解校园运行状态,例如教室 occupancy、实验室使用情况、学生流量、设备运行状态等。

通过高校可视化大屏,学校可以实现数据的实时监控、分析和决策,从而提高校园管理的效率和智能化水平。


数据采集技术

数据采集是高校可视化大屏的基础,它是将校园内的各类数据获取并传输到数据中心的过程。常见的数据采集方式包括以下几种:

1. 物联网传感器数据采集

物联网(IoT)传感器是数据采集的重要来源。例如:

  • 温度传感器:用于监测教室或实验室的温湿度。
  • 人员定位传感器:通过RFID、蓝牙或Wi-Fi技术,实时追踪学生和教职工的位置。
  • 设备状态传感器:用于监测设备的运行状态,如打印机、空调等。

这些传感器通过无线或有线方式将数据传输到数据中心,确保数据的实时性和准确性。

2. 摄像头数据采集

摄像头是校园监控的重要工具,可以通过视频流数据采集学生流量、教室使用情况等信息。结合图像识别技术,可以实现人脸识别、行为分析等功能。

3. 数据库数据采集

高校的管理系统(如教务系统、学生管理系统)中存储了大量的结构化数据。通过数据库查询和接口调用,可以将这些数据实时同步到可视化大屏中。

4. 批量数据采集

对于历史数据或非实时数据,可以通过批量采集的方式获取。例如,从服务器日志中提取学生登录记录、课程安排信息等。

数据采集的关键点

  • 实时性:数据采集需要快速响应,确保大屏展示的数据是最新的。
  • 准确性:采集的数据必须真实可靠,避免因数据错误导致决策失误。
  • 兼容性:高校的数据来源多样,采集系统需要支持多种数据格式和接口。

实时渲染技术

实时渲染是高校可视化大屏的核心技术之一,它决定了大屏上数据展示的效果和性能。实时渲染的主要挑战在于如何在保证画面质量的前提下,实现快速渲染和低延迟。

1. 渲染引擎的选择

目前常用的渲染引擎包括:

  • WebGL:基于OpenGL的图形API,广泛应用于Web端可视化。
  • WebGPU:支持硬件加速的渲染技术,性能比WebGL更高。
  • OpenCV:主要用于图像处理和计算机视觉。
  • OpenSceneGraph:适合复杂三维场景的渲染。

选择合适的渲染引擎需要根据具体需求(如画面效果、性能要求、开发难度等)进行评估。

2. 渲染算法

为了实现高效的实时渲染,通常会采用以下算法:

  • 点云渲染:适用于大规模点数据的渲染,如学生流量热图。
  • 体绘制:用于三维数据的可视化,如校园建筑的三维模型。
  • 切片渲染:将大规模数据划分为多个切片,逐片渲染以降低性能消耗。

3. 分布式渲染

对于数据量非常大的场景,可以通过分布式渲染技术将渲染任务分发到多台服务器上,从而提高渲染效率。这种方式通常与云计算平台结合使用。

实时渲染的关键点

  • 性能优化:通过减少不必要的图形运算、优化数据结构等方式提升渲染性能。
  • 延迟控制:确保渲染结果能够快速更新,满足实时性的要求。
  • 硬件支持:高性能的GPU和CPU是实现高质量实时渲染的基础。

数据可视化平台

高校可视化大屏的实现离不开一个高效的数据可视化平台。该平台负责数据的接入、处理、存储和展示,并提供用户友好的交互界面。

1. 平台设计原则

  • 模块化设计:平台应分为数据采集模块、数据处理模块、可视化模块和用户界面模块,便于维护和扩展。
  • 可扩展性:平台应支持多种数据源和多种可视化方式,方便未来功能的扩展。
  • 易用性:平台的界面应简洁直观,用户能够快速上手。

2. 平台功能模块

  • 数据接入模块:负责与各种数据源对接,如物联网设备、数据库等。
  • 数据处理模块:对采集到的数据进行清洗、转换和计算,确保数据的可用性。
  • 可视化配置模块:允许用户自定义可视化图表、布局和样式。
  • 交互控制模块:支持用户对大屏进行交互操作,如缩放、旋转、筛选等。

3. 数据可视化技术

  • 图表展示:常见的图表类型包括柱状图、折线图、饼图等,适用于不同场景的数据展示。
  • 地图可视化:通过地图展示学生分布、设备位置等地理信息。
  • 三维建模:用于校园建筑的三维展示,增强空间感。

挑战与优化

尽管高校可视化大屏具有诸多优势,但在实际应用中仍面临一些挑战。

1. 数据延迟问题

  • 数据采集和渲染过程中可能会出现延迟,影响实时性。
  • 优化建议:使用高性能硬件、优化数据传输协议、减少数据处理的中间环节。

2. 性能瓶颈

  • 复杂的三维场景或大规模数据会导致渲染性能下降。
  • 优化建议:采用分布式渲染、优化图形算法、使用硬件加速技术。

3. 数据量过大

  • 高校的某些场景可能涉及海量数据,如学生流量、设备状态等。
  • 优化建议:采用数据压缩技术、分片渲染、数据过滤。

4. 硬件配置要求高

  • 高性能的渲染需要昂贵的硬件支持。
  • 优化建议:使用云计算平台、分布式架构、优化渲染算法。

总结

高校可视化大屏是现代校园管理的重要工具,它通过数据采集和实时渲染技术,将校园内的各类数据以直观的方式展示出来。本文详细探讨了数据采集技术、实时渲染技术以及数据可视化平台的设计与实现,帮助企业用户和技术爱好者更好地理解这一技术。

如果您对高校可视化大屏的技术实现感兴趣,或者希望了解更多关于数据中台、数字孪生和数字可视化的内容,可以申请试用相关工具,例如DTStack平台(https://www.dtstack.com/?src=bbs)。通过实际操作,您将能够更深入地理解这些技术的应用与价值。

通过不断优化和创新,高校可视化大屏必将在未来的校园管理中发挥更加重要的作用。

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料